




已阅读5页,还剩7页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据升级工具使用手册数据升级工具使用手册 for SoftUp拟制:王宇日期:2002-08-26修订:王宇日期:2004-03-22审核:日期:批准:日期: 港湾网络有限公司版权所有,并保留对本手册及本声明的最终解释权和修改权。目 录1.准备32.备份33.启动数据升级工具34.原数据库改名45.安装新系统56.连接数据库67.分析数据库68.不需要修改的表79.需要修改的表810.升级数据1011.升级工具执行完成1012.重新生成可供主机加载的数据1113.为主机加载数据11数据升级工具使用手册 for SoftUp1. 准备在数据升级之前,您必须完成下面的准备: 为了防止出现意想不到的结果请先备份旧数据库,可使用下面方法中的一种:i. 在命令行客户端执行命令:data backup本例子中采用此种方式ii. 在SQL Server查询分析器(query analyzer)中运行:backup database oam to disk = d:oam_d05.dat 为旧数据库改名,可以使用下面3种方法中的任何一种:i. 在SQL Server查询分析器(query analyzer)中运行:sp_renamedb oam, oam_d5;ii. 使用数据升级工具为您提供的改名功能(稍后介绍);iii. 使用其他您认为可行的办法 最新版本的安装盘2. 备份为了防止升级失败,需要备份原数据库和原格式化的数据文件。打开OAM IP网络管理系统的安装目录,如:C:Program FilesOAM Chinese,进入server目录,拷贝DatFiles目录至其它位置。启动OAM IP网络管理系统服务器端和命令行客户端,并登陆客户端,登陆成功后执行命令:data backup。退出命令行客户端和服务器端3. 启动数据升级工具启动数据升级工具DBUpdate.exe,您会看到下面的窗口。此窗口向您介绍使用数据升级工具的各个步骤,单击下一步继续。4. 原数据库改名由于安装盘会覆盖已经安装的数据库,所以在运行新的安装盘之前必须为原数据库改个名字。正如前面所说,数据升级工具可以帮助您为原数据库改名。输入服务器的地址(可以使用IP地址或服务器的机器名称,这里的localhost表示连接的是本机)、用户、密码、已经安装的数据库的名字(SoftUp为oam)、改名后的新名字(如:oam_d05,不能和数据库中已有的名字重复)。如果执行此步骤请保证与要改名的数据库的连接全部断开,如退出OAM IP网络管理系统的服务器端程序和客户端等,否则可能会出现诸如下面的错误,也可能为英文提示,取决于您的SQL Server版本:如果您使用了其他的改名方式并已经为数据库改了名字,可以选择跳过这一步骤。在这里使用数据升级工具提供的改名功能,输入正确的信息,不选择“跳过这一步骤”,单击“下一步”。5. 安装新系统在原数据库改名后,数据升级工具出现下面界面:这是不要继续执行数据升级工具,运行最新版本的安装盘,安装新版本的系统和数据库,安装时会提示先删除原安装文件,然后重新运行安装盘安装新的OAM IP网络管理系统。如果原数据库改名成功,安装程序将不会检测到系统中已经存在OAM数据库,否则,请在弹出覆盖数据库的提示中选择“否”,并退出安装程序,重新为数据库改名,或者使用其它的改名方式为数据库改名,其他改名方式请参考“准备”中提供的方法安装盘成功执行完成后,继续执行数据升级工具,如果在执行安装盘过程中选择了重启计算机,那么在重新执行升级工具时,在“原数据库改名”步骤中选择跳过。6. 连接数据库此界面会自动填写在原数据库改名中您输入的数据库信息,重新检查一遍是否正确。注意原数据库指改名后的旧版本数据库,新数据库是指您刚安装的新版本数据库。7. 分析数据库连接数据库成功后即可开始分析原数据库与新数据库的差异,这里主要是分析两个数据库中表结构的差异,分析的时间可能会很长,请耐心等候。请注意“不分析记录数为0的表”这个选项,因为我们的目的是把原数据库中的数据升级到新版本的数据库中,所以我们不需要处理记录数为0的表。如果想查看哪些表做了修改,可以不选择此项,但是这样分析的时间会相对的长一些。8. 不需要修改的表数据库分析后会把表分为两类:结构无变化的表和结构有变化的表。首先为您显示的是结构无变化的表,这些表不需要您修改什么,会自动把数据直接移植过去。对于每个有数据的表,可以通过点击行前面的图标来确定是否升级这个表中的数据,如果图标为表示这个表的数据会升级,如果图标为表示这个表的数据不会升级。这时您会发现一直处于不可用状态的“保存”按钮现在可用了,点击“保存”按钮,会把当前的分析结果保存为一个html文件,这样升级以后可以查看具体的分析和升级结果。默认选择所有需要修改的表,这里我们不做修改,选择所有的表,单击下一步继续。9. 需要修改的表下面这个界面需要您参与处理。由于有些表会发生结构变化,如新增字段、字段类型发生变化等。对于新增的字段,我们必须给它一个默认值,如果这个字段可以为空,可以为它赋值为NULL,注意这里不对您输入的默认值做类型检查,也就是说,如果这是一个int字段,请不要输入如abc这样的字符串,否则该表升级会失败;对于字段类型发生变化的字段,如果您认为该字段原来的数据可以继续使用,可以把它的默认值设一个特殊的值:原值,它代表该字段的数据不变,如该字段由int改为bigint时就可以使用。双击需要修改的字段所在的行,会弹出如下的窗口,输入您认为有效的默认值,单击确定后上图中该字段的默认值即会改为您输入的数据。在这里我们设置所有新增字段的值为0。这一步是数据升级的关键,请您务必仔细确认每个需要修改的字段的默认值。10. 升级数据如果确认所有的准备都已经完成,现在可以开始升级数据,如果不确定,请单击上一步查看。这里有一个选项:是否删除新数据库中已经存在的数据。如果新数据库中某个表已经存在数据,而且原数据库中的数据和新数据库中的数据发生主键冲突,那么这个表升级就会失败,所以建议选择此项。11. 升级工具执行完成数据升级完成后会以表格的方式为您显示升级的结果,如果某个表出现错误,会在表格的最上边用蓝色为您显示出来,请仔细分析备注中的错误原因,如有必要请重新执行数据升级工具。同样,在这里可以点击“保存”按钮,将升级结果保存起来,以备查看。12. 重新生成可供主机加载的数据启动新安装的OAM IP网络管理系统的服务器端和命令行客户端,并登陆命令行客户端,登陆成功后在OAM节点下执行格式转换所有数据的命令:config format device all。执行时请仔细检查格式化是否成功。13. 为主
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 农业机械基础课件
- 养护处年度安全培训计划课件
- 农业安全管理培训课件
- 养成刷牙的好习惯课件
- 化工企业安全培训讲师课件
- 化工仪表安全培训总结课件
- 内部安全培训相互监督课件
- 健身权益卡营销方案(3篇)
- 兴义摩托车安全驾驶培训课件
- 初中教师安全培训教案课件
- 云南学法减分题库及答案
- 江苏省制造业领域人工智能技术应用场景参考指引2025年版
- 三级医师查房制度考试题(含答案)
- 文旅公司考试试题及答案
- 2025至2030年中国公立医院行业发展监测及市场发展潜力预测报告
- 2025年全国翻译专业资格(水平)考试土耳其语三级笔译试卷
- TCCEAS001-2022建设项目工程总承包计价规范
- 超高压线路成套保护装置技术和使用说明书
- UPS电池更换方案
- 金属、机械加工件成本核算方法(共8页)
- 公路损坏分类及识别
评论
0/150
提交评论